Dar Al Jawhara is an apartment building in Jumeirah Village Circle, Dubai. The closest metro station is Nakheel Metro Station, the nearest mall Marina Mall and the nearest landmark Sports City Swimming Academy. Land Department records for it run from 2018 to 2025, 150 registered sales in all — the 7 in the last 24 months are what every median above is computed from.

How these yields are computed
Each yield divides the median rent by the median of the last 3 months of sales — or of the last 5 sales where the last 3 months hold fewer than three. Off-plan and ready sales count alike, and each bedroom type is priced off its own sales.

Common questions

What is the rental yield in Dar Al Jawhara?
Dar Al Jawhara returns 9.70% gross — median annual rent from new Ejari contracts over the median resale price, before service charge, agency fees or vacant months. Measured across 26 rental contracts registered in the last 24 months.
How much does a studio in Dar Al Jawhara cost?
The median registered sale price is AED 495,000 (1,075 AED/sqft), from 7 Dubai Land Department sales in the last 24 months. This is a price paid, not an asking price.
How does Dar Al Jawhara compare with Jumeirah Village Circle?
Its 9.70% gross yield sits +1.3 pts against the Jumeirah Village Circle median of 8.43%, computed at the same bedroom grain over the same 24-month window.
Do new tenants in Dar Al Jawhara pay more than sitting ones?
A new tenant pays +20.0% against a renewing one, across 17 renewal contracts in the last 24 months. Renewals are capped by RERA and sit below market, so a wide gap means rent that is below market until the unit changes hands.

Where this data stops

Service charges are not in DLD's open data, so the yield above is gross. Net return needs this building's charge per sqft.
